2.
Operation
a.
Turning On and Off the DC Bias
When the Copy Start key is pressed, the
microprocessor on the DC controller PCB
instructs the microprocessor on the compos-
ite power supply PCB to turn on the DC bias.
The microprocessor on the composite
power supply PCB drives the main trans-
former (T102).
The DC bias is generated by rectifying
the voltage from the main transformer
(7102) and is sent to the primary charging
roller.
b.
Controlling the DC Bias to a Specific
Voltage
The DC bias is controlled to a specific
voltage by the microprocessor on the com-
posite power supply PCB. The microproces-
sor on the composite power supply PCB
constantly monitors the DC voltage. The
microprocessor serves to maintain the DC
bias voltage to a constant value by varying
the DC bias control signal (PDCPWM)
based on measurements of voltage taken.
c.
Switching the DC Bias Voltage Level!
The copier switches the level of the DC
bias voltage according to whether or not
copy images are being formed.
The DC bias voltage is switched by the
microprocessor on the composite power
supply PCB by varying the DC bias control
signal (PDCPWM) according to the DC bias
switching timing signal sent by the micropro-
cessor on the DC controller PCB.
during copying: -900 V
other:
-1376 V
